Newcastle United defeated Fulham 2-1 this Saturday, October 25, on the occasion of the ninth matchday of the Premier League.
Newcastle United manager Eddie Howe is delighted his side's "relentless pursuit" for a winner paid off after Bruno Guimaraes netted late on in their 2-1 win against Fulham at St James' Park.

Newcastle analysis: Others step up
Newcastle looked in need of inspiration when Howe turned to his bench and substitutes Anthony Elanga and Osula played a crucial role in Guimaraes' winner. Howe's side have relied on Woltemade to score in the Premier League, with the German netting four of his side's previous five goals in the top flight before this game.
